Introduction<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Diamond <a href=\"https: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/Wire_saw\" target=\"_blank\" data-type=\"link\" data-id=\"www.endlesswiresaw.com\/wire-saws\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">wire saw <\/a>cutting technology is widely used for precision cutting of brittle and hard materials where minimal kerf loss, stable cutting forces, and controlled surface quality are required. Compared with blade-type cutting tools, diamond wire saws generate lower mechanical stress, allowing effective slicing of silicon, quartz, ceramics, glass, sapphire, and composite materials.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">This page provides a technical overview of working principles, process parameters, system components, and industrial applications, serving as a reference for engineers and production planners.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>2. Working Principles of Diamond Wire Saw Cutting<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Diamond wire cutting operates through&nbsp;<strong>abrasive removal<\/strong>&nbsp;rather than chip formation. Industrial diamond grains are electroplated or sintered onto a high-strength steel wire. During operation, the wire is driven at high speed while maintaining controlled tension to remove material through micro-cutting and micro-fracture mechanisms.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Material removal is achieved through: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Micro-indentation<\/strong>&nbsp;from diamond particles<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Brittle fracture propagation<\/strong>&nbsp;under localized stress<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Abrasive plowing and micro-scratching<\/strong><\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Thermal softening<\/strong>&nbsp;when cooling is insufficient<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The dominance of each mechanism depends on material hardness, grain size, and feed rate.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ator class=\"wp-element-caption\"><em>wire saw structure<\/em><\/figcaption><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A diamond wire saw typically includes: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Drive system:<\/strong>&nbsp;determines wire speed and loop stability<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Tension control unit:<\/strong>&nbsp;maintains uniform wire tension to suppress vibration<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Guiding pulleys:<\/strong>&nbsp;stabilize wire alignment and cutting trajectory<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Feed mechanism:<\/strong>&nbsp;controls cutting load and material removal rate<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Cooling and lubrication system:<\/strong>&nbsp;dissipates heat and removes debris<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Process stability depends on synchronized control of these subsystems.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>2.3 Endless vs Key Process Parameters Affecting Cutting Performance<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Cutting performance and surface stability depend heavily on a set of controlled engineering parameters.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>3.1 Wire Speed (m\/s)<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Higher wire speeds reduce cutting force per particle and improve surface quality.<br>Typical ranges:&nbsp;<strong>35\u201360 m\/s<\/strong>, depending on material hardness.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Effects: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Too low \u2192 increased wire load, vibration<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Too high \u2192 thermal damage, accelerated wire wear<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>3.2 Feed Rate (mm\/min)<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Feed rate must match material removal capability.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Low feed \u2192 stable kerf, slow throughput<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>High feed \u2192 wire deflection, increased kerf width, risk of wire breakage<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Feed rate is often optimized through closed-loop feedback based on cutting load.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>3.3 Wire Tension (N)<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Tension directly influences: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Straightness of kerf<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Cutting accuracy<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Wire vibration amplitude<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Breakage probability<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Higher tension improves straightness but increases tensile stress.<br>A typical working range is&nbsp;<strong>100\u2013300 N<\/strong>, depending on wire diameter and machine design.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>3.4 Cooling and Lubrication<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Cooling fluid serves three functions: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Heat removal<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Lubrication of abrasive interface<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Removal of cutting debris<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Insufficient cooling leads to thermal micro-cracks and reduced surface integrity.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>3.5 Wire Diameter and Grit Size<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Thin wire (0.30\u20130.5 mm): minimal kerf loss, used for semiconductor slicing<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Medium wire (0.60\u20130.80 mm): ceramics, graphite<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Coarse grit: faster cutting<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Fine grit: smoother surface<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The correct combination depends on target precision and production rate.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>4. Performance Characteristics and Process Advantages<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Diamond wire cutting provides several engineering benefits compared with blade saws, slurry-based systems, and traditional machining.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>4.1 Minimal Performance Factors<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Low kerf loss:<\/strong>&nbsp;important for expensive materials such as silicon or sapphire<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Reduced cutting force:<\/strong>&nbsp;enables thin and fragile workpieces<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>High dimensional accuracy:<\/strong>&nbsp;small kerf deviation and minimal wire bowing<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Stable thermal behavior:<\/strong>&nbsp;limited heat-affected zones<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Smooth surface morphology:<\/strong>&nbsp;reduced post-processing requirements<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>4.2 Technical Advantages<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Suitable for difficult-to-cut brittle materials<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>High material utilization rate<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Continuous production capability with endless loop systems<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Lower vibration and improved cutting stability<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Scalable for wafer slicing, glass substrates, ceramic panels, and composite blocks<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>5. Industrial Applications<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Diamond wire saws are deployed across precision manufacturing industries where material value and cutting tolerances are critical.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>5.1 Semiconductor and Photovoltaic Manufacturing<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Silicon wafer slicing<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Silicon carbide substrates<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Cutting for power electronics<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Minimizing kerf loss in large ingots<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>5.2 Optical Glass and Quartz Processing<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>LCD\/LED glass panels<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Fused silica blocks<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Sapphire components<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Optical-grade surface requirements<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>5.3 Advanced Ceramics and Hard Materials<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Alumina, zirconia<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Technical ceramics<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>High-hardness components requiring minimal chipping<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>5.4 Stone, Composite, and Structural Materials<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Marble and granite finishing<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>CFRP\/GFRP composite trimming<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Laboratory sample preparation<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>6. Challenges and Optimization Strategies<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Although diamond wire cutting is effective, several engineering challenges must be controlled: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>6.1 Wire Vibration<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Excessive vibration leads to kerf deviation and surface waviness.<br>Controlled by: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Precise tension regulation<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Optimized wire speed<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Proper guiding path design<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>6.2 Wire Wear and Breakage<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Caused by overload, improper grit selection, or misalignment.<br>Mitigation: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Load monitoring<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Progressive feed algorithms<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Balanced abrasive distribution<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>6.3 Cooling and Debris Removal<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Poor cooling results in micro-cracks and accuracy loss.<br>System improvements: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Higher-flow cooling channels<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Filtered recirculation<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Cooling chemistry optimization<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>7.
